Hobson is a city located in Judith Basin County, Montana. Hobson has a 2025 population of 188. Hobson is currently growing at a rate of 1.08% annually and its population has increased by 6.21%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 177 in 2020.
The average household income in Hobson is $38,647 with a poverty rate of 18.62%.The median age in Hobson is 66.4 years: 69.5 years for males, and 60.8 years for females.

The racial composition of Hobson includes 90.34% White, and smaller percentages for Native American and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 131 | 90.34% |
Two or more races | 12 | 8.28% |
Native American | 2 | 1.38% |

Hobson's average per capita income is $21,250. Household income levels show a median of $34,750. The poverty rate stands at 18.62%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$46,875 | - |
Families | $35,000 | $44,958 |
Households | $34,750 | $38,647 |
Non Families | $32,500 | $30,679 |
